Another interesting feature has to be the ability to share a selection or the whole files to any other app that supports text.īut one main thing, I would like to state here is, this app is useless for Desktop users. There is a also the option to print, which is very handy at times. The Keyboard is great and typing is so much more easier with better feedback. You also have access to a plethora of Keyboard Shortcuts for quick and easy working.Īlso, the star feature of this app, has to be the great touch keyboard support. And you have options to change a lot of things like, Colors, fonts, sizes, bold and word wrap. It also has Unicode support and opens many different extensions including programming ones.

The app supports and has almost all features that Notepad has.

This app makes typing and using text files a breeze. To begin, with as I said before an app like Notepad Classic is a definite must for all users using Windows 8 via Touch Interface. It delivers everything it promises and the app definitely is the best in its class.
